Water Treatment Service in Cincinnati, OH
Water treatment services involve the installation, maintenance, and repair of systems designed to improve the quality of a home's water supply. These services typically cover projects such as installing water softeners, filtration systems, and disinfection units, as well as addressing issues like hard water, sediment buildup, or unpleasant odors. Homeowners often seek water treatment to ensure their drinking water is safe, reduce mineral buildup in appliances, or improve overall water clarity and taste. Understanding the specific water quality concerns and the types of treatment systems available can help property owners determine the most effective solutions for their needs.
Before requesting water treatment services, property owners should consider factors such as the source of their water (well or municipal), existing water quality reports, and any specific problems like discoloration, foul smells, or scaling. It is also helpful to know the flow rate and household water usage to select appropriately sized systems. Clarifying these details can ensure the chosen treatment solutions effectively address water quality issues and meet household demands. Proper assessment and planning can lead to a more reliable and satisfying water treatment setup for the home.

Common Water Treatment Service Jobs
Water softening systems - help remove minerals that cause hard water and scale buildup.
Filtration system installation - improve water quality by removing sediments, chlorine, and contaminants.
Well water treatment - address issues like iron, sulfur, and bacteria in private well supplies.
Reverse osmosis systems - provide purified drinking water by removing impurities and dissolved solids.
Water testing services - identify contaminants and assess water quality for safety and taste.
Maintenance and system upgrades - ensure optimal performance and extend the lifespan of existing treatment units.
Water Treatment Service Questions
What types of water treatment services are available? Services include water filtration system installation, maintenance, and repairs to improve water quality and remove contaminants.
How do I know if my water needs treatment? Signs such as unusual taste, odor, discoloration, or buildup on fixtures may indicate the need for water treatment services.
What equipment is used in water treatment? Common equipment includes water filters, softeners, and purification systems designed to address specific water quality issues.
Are water treatment services suitable for all property types? Yes, these services can be tailored to residential, commercial, and municipal water systems to ensure safe, clean water.
